Alert 5 means: A manned aircraft can launch within five minutes. The Navy has time restrictions as to how long a crew can stand an Alert5 watch. Similarly, Alert 15, Alert 30, Alert 60.
Alert all commands means: This was an order used on Imperial starships as a general alert.
